Flights to and from Cyprus are being affected due to air traffic control issues in Greece. According to Hermes Airports, Larnaca Airport is experiencing disruptions to 3 flights, specifically two departures and one arrival.

An estimated 500 passengers are affected by cancellations and delays at Larnaca Airport. Furthermore, the scheduled flight from Paphos Airport to Athens at 16:20 may also be affected if the technical problem is not resolved.

Flights destined for Cyprus that transit through Greek airspace are rerouting to avoid Athens FIR.

Passengers are advised to contact their airlines for updates before traveling to the airports.
